WebThe BION implant is injected through the plastic lumen of a 12-gauge Angiocath (Becton Dickinson Vascular Access, Sandy, Utah) whose metal trochar has been modified to con-nect to a clinical nerve stimulator. Power and data are transmitted to the implanted devices by a transmitter coil worn over the shoulder or thigh, in the vicinity of the ...

WebJun 24, 2009 · The implant is released by withdrawing the cannula over the implant, preserving both the relative location of the implant’s electrodes with respect to the target and determining its desired axial orientation, which is important for implants containing motion sensors. The BION Insertion Tool has been used for over 30 BION implants in …
